The Type 2 Diabetes Score in 29676, Salem, South Carolina is 23 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

93.45 percent of the population in 29676 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 43.66 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 6.06 percent of the residents in 29676 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.62 members with about 2.42 cars available per household.

An estimate of 96.54 percent of the residents in 29676 has some form of health insurance. 57.82 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 68.10 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 29676 would have to travel an average of 12.47 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Prisma Health Oconee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 29676, Salem, South Carolina.

As of , an estimate of 5,830 residents live in 29676 with a median age of 61.9 years. 7.24 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 43.29 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 40.60 percent of the residents in 29676 is currently married, and 12.77 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 29676 is $9,111.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 29676 is approximately $870. The median household spends about 9.55 percent of their income on housing.
